Chimney Street emerges from the rolling folds of the West Suffolk landscape as a quiet collection of dwellings defined by the patient pace of agricultural life. It lies 3.5 miles north-west of Clare (from Clare: bearing 311°T, OS grid TL 725 488), and is situated west of Hundon village. To the south-east, the earth rises in a soft, verdant swell at Mare Hill, where the wind carries the scent of damp soil and ancient, undisturbed roots. The land here remains stubbornly rural, marked by the presence of the moated site immediately south of Pinhoe Hall, a remnant of a more fortified and secretive past.
